<p>Blood heat exchanger apparatus (10) with improved heat exchange capability and improved bonding of micro-conduit heat exchange fibers (32). The micro-conduit comprises a plurality of elongated fibers (32), which may be made of a hydrophobic material such as polypropylene or polyethylene. The micro-conduit fibers (32) may be provided as a heat exchanger micro-conduit wrapping material (14), wherein the micro-conduit fibers (32) are attached to a thin flexible interconnect, such as woven netting, to maintain the fibers (32) at predetermined and substantially parallel alignment with each other. The wrapping material (14) is wrapped about an elongated spindle (16) to provide a generally cylindrical heat exchange core (12). A shell (22) is placed around the core (12) to contain the heat transfer fluid which passes around the exterior of the fibers (32). Opposing first and second seals (26, 28) are created by applying potting compound between fibers (32) proximate the spindle's first and second ends (18, 20), respectively. The surface chemistry of the fibers (32) is modified by a treatment such as corona treatment process to facilitate bonding of the seals (26, 28) which comprises a potting compound such as urethane.</p> |
